The Answer for the first figure:

m<5 and m<7 are equal, since they are corresponding angles. So, that means;

m<5 = m<7

12x + 4 = 10x + 16

12x - 10x = 16 - 4

2x = 12

x = 6 (when both divided by 2)

Triangle ABC is a right angle triangle.

From the given right angle triangle

AC represents the hypotenuse of the right angle triangle.

With ∠A as the reference angle,

AB represents the adjacent side of the right angle triangle.

BC represents the opposite side of the right angle triangle.

To determine the ratio of Tan A , we would apply the tangent trigonometric ratio which is expressed as

Tan θ = opposite side/adjacent side. Therefore,

Tan A = 28/45
